# Confluence: Pricing, Features & Alternatives

Atlassian team wiki, and the default when the rest of the stack is already Jira.

## Confluence Pricing Plans (2026)

| Plan            | Price                                      | Highlights                                                       |
| --------------- | ------------------------------------------ | ---------------------------------------------------------------- |
| StandardPopular | $6.05 / user / month (free up to 10 users) | Unlimited pages and spaces · Page permissions · Jira integration |
| Premium         | $10.44 / user / month                      | Everything in Standard · Analytics · Admin insights              |

Pricing summary: Free · paid from $6.05/mo. Always confirm current pricing on the official site.

## Key Confluence Features

* ✓Unlimited pages and spaces
* ✓Page permissions
* ✓Jira integration
* ✓Templates and macros
* ✓Rovo AI search

### ✓ Pros

* +Free for teams of ten or fewer
* +Deep Jira integration
* +Permissions granular enough for enterprise

### ✗ Cons

* −Slow and heavy compared to newer wikis
* −Editing experience frustrates writers
